ASTM-F1929 is the standard test method for detecting seal leaks in porous medical packaging by dye penetration. Harmful … WebStandard Test Method for Detecting Seal Leaks in Porous Medical Packaging by Dye Penetration. ASTM F1929 testing defines materials and a procedure that will detect and locate a leak equal or greater than a channel formed by a 50 μm (0.002 in.) wire in package edge seals formed between a transparent film and a porous sheet material.

WebFluorescent penetrant inspection (FPI) is a type of dye penetrant inspection in which a fluorescent dye is applied to the surface of a non-porous material in order to detect defects that may compromise the integrity or quality of the part in question. FPI is noted for its low cost and simple process, and is used widely in a variety of industries. The cans can be purchased from … can i use straight co2 for mig weldingWebOct 29, 2024 · A dye penetration test is a type of nondestructive evaluation used to detect surface flaws on a material. The dye penetration test uses a liquid called a penetrant that flows into any flaws on the material's surface to increase the visibility of the surface discontinuities, making them easier to detect and measure.
